I was thinking of purchasing the 2gb of corsair pc6400 twinx xms2,
However i am now thinking of going for the corsair dominator as i have heard good things about this memory,

My question is, is it worth splashing out the extra cash for this or will the xms2 do fine? i will be interested in overclocking my e6420 but nothing groundbreaking
 
I have the dominator pc6400 cas4 ram and it easily hits 900mhz+ still at 4-4-4-12. They do have the ProMos chips unlike the higher clocked dominators which use the micron chips but reading corsairs forum, it would appear that these chips come from a higher bin and therefore should be able to overclock quite well. I havent used the other ram you stated but the fact that they have there own fancy heatspreader should help with cooling and aid in any overclocking you may do.
